ホームページ > ウェブフロントエンド > フロントエンドQ&A > jQueryのスライドボタンの使い方

jQueryのスライドボタンの使い方

王林
リリース: 2023-05-18 20:24:36
オリジナル
548 人が閲覧しました

インターネット技術の継続的な開発と進歩に伴い、フロントエンド技術の使用はますます増えており、その中でもフロントエンド エンジニアの間で最も一般的に使用されているフレームワークが jQuery フレームワークです。 Web サイトのインタラクティブなエクスペリエンスはユーザーのエクスペリエンスにとって非常に重要であり、jQuery フレームワークのスライド ボタンの実装により、Web サイトを使用するユーザーのエクスペリエンスが向上します。それでは、jQuery を使用してスライド ボタンを実装する方法を理解し、学習しましょう。

1. jQuery ライブラリのインポート
jQuery フレームワークを使用する前に、jQuery フレームワークをプロジェクトにインポートする必要があります。 jQuery の圧縮版を jQuery の公式 Web サイト (https://jquery.com/) からダウンロードして、プロジェクトに導入できます。

<script src="jquery.min.js"></script>
ログイン後にコピー

2. jQuery スライド ボタンの実装
スライド ボタンを実装するには、jQuery イベント バインディングと CSS スタイル設定を使用する必要があります。




    
    jQuery滑动按钮
    <script src="jquery.min.js"></script>
    

<script> $(function() { var isLeft = true; $('.container').click(function() { if(isLeft) { $('.slider').animate({left: '150px'}, 400); isLeft = false; }else { $('.slider').animate({left: '0'}, 400); isLeft = true; } }) }) </script>
ログイン後にコピー

コードの説明:

  1. HTML 部分:
  2. コンテナ要素を作成し、それにクラス名「container」を追加します;
  3. Createコンテナ要素内にブロック要素を追加し、それにクラス名「slider」を追加します。このブロック要素がスライダーです。
  4. CSS 部分:
  5. コンテナ要素の幅、高さ、背景色、境界線の丸みを設定します;
  6. コンテナ要素の幅、高さ、背景色、境界線の丸みを設定しますスライダー要素の角度、位置決め方法 (絶対)、および初期位置 (左: 0、上: 0);
  7. CSS トランジション効果 (すべて 0.4 秒イーズ) をスライダー要素に追加して、スライド時にアニメーション化します。
  8. JS部分:
  9. コンテナ要素のクリックイベントをバインド;
  10. スイッチ状態(isLeft)を判断してスライダーの位置を切り替える;
  11. animate() 関数を使用して、スライダー要素をスムーズにスライドさせます。

3. 結論
この記事では、jQuery を使用してスライド ボタンを実装する方法を紹介します。この記事の学習と実践を通じて、実際の開発では誰もが簡単に独自のスライド ボタンを作成し、ユーザー エクスペリエンスをさらに向上させることができると思います。

以上がjQueryのスライドボタンの使い方の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ート